In 2020-2021, 58,326 people earned their degree in social work, making the major the 13th most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, social work gra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$37,651 and had an average of $26,679 in loans still to pay off.
Across the Far Western US region, there were 6,765 social work graduates with average earnings and debt of $45,156 and $22,714 respectively. At the master’s degree level specifically, there were 4,134 social work graduates with average earnings and debt of $61,693 and $0 respectively.
